The most immediately noticeable difference is the replacement of traditional street names with instantly recognizable Las Vegas landmarks. Boardwalk becomes the equivalent of a premier Strip property, representing the most coveted spot on the board. Park Place is also replaced by another iconic and expensive Las Vegas experience.
The game’s money reflects the high-stakes environment. You’ll be dealing in dollar denominations.
The Chance and Community Chest cards are also cleverly reimagined, injecting a dose of Las Vegas-style unpredictability into the game. Instead of inheriting money or paying for school fees, you might find yourself winning big at a poker tournament or owing money after a particularly wild weekend. Examples include scenarios like “Hit the jackpot! Collect dollars,” or “Lost your shirt at the roulette table. Pay dollars.” These cards add a layer of immersion and humor that perfectly complements the Las Vegas theme.
The game pieces themselves often receive a Las Vegas makeover. Instead of the classic car or thimble, you might find yourself maneuvering a miniature showgirl, a dice cup, or a high roller’s limousine around the board. These small details further enhance the thematic experience.
While the core rules remain largely unchanged, some versions might incorporate minor tweaks or additions to better reflect the Las Vegas experience. For example, some editions might include rules related to gambling or special events that trigger bonus payouts or penalties.
Owning the Strip: Iconic Las Vegas Properties Take Center Stage
The true charm of Las Vegas Monopoly lies in the properties it showcases. These aren’t just random streets; they’re legendary hotels, casinos, and attractions that have shaped the city’s identity. Imagine owning the Bellagio, famous for its stunning fountains and luxurious accommodations, or Caesars Palace, a symbol of Roman extravagance and high-stakes gambling. Properties like the Venetian, with its gondolas and canals, and the MGM Grand, one of the largest hotels in the world, also vie for your attention.
The selection of properties is carefully curated to represent a mix of classic landmarks and modern attractions, capturing the diverse appeal of Las Vegas.
